Stolen van recovered after police pursuit

Swift action by a police patrol led to the recovery of a stolen parcel delivery van.

The van driver was making a delivery to an address in Main Road, near Sevenoaks, on Thursday at 2.30pm.

As he was walking back he saw it being driving off in the direction of Church Road.

Police were able to locate the van, which was carrying more than 50 parcels, as it was driving in the Polhill area. The van did not stop but officers followed it until it came to a halt near the High Street, Orpington. The driver ran off from the van but was arrested shortly afterwards.

Inspector Simon Wilshaw, of Kent Police, said: “I have little doubt that all the parcels the van was carrying would have been lost had we not been able to locate and follow it.

“This is a very timely reminder to all drivers, business or otherwise, that it is important to make sure your vehicle is left secure even if you are only away from it for only a matter of seconds.”

A 21-year-old Orpington man was arrested in connection with this incident. He is currently on police bail while further inquiries are made.
